Ender's Game follows a gifted child named Ender Wiggin, who is recruited by an international military program to train as a future commander against an alien threat. The story tracks his rigorous training, evolving relationships, and the ethical cost of his success, ending with a devastating twist that redefines his mission. Ender's Game follows a gifted child named Ender Wiggin, who is recruited by a military program to train as a commander against an alien threat. The story tracks his training, internal conflict, and the devastating twist that redefines his mission.
Major themes include the cost of war, the manipulation of talent, the tension between empathy and aggression, and the ethics of sacrificing individuals for the greater good.
Ender Wiggin is the novel's protagonist, a highly intelligent child with a rare balance of strategic brilliance and empathy. He is manipulated by military leaders to become a top commander against an alien threat.
The final twist recontextualizes Ender's entire training, revealing that his 'simulations' were real battles. It forces readers and Ender to confront the moral cost of his actions and the military's deception.
